Buffalo Bills at Kansas City Chiefs Preview & Picks

Buffalo are tipped to finally get the better of Kansas City in a postseason matchup.

Predicting a KC playoff loss is risky, but Josh Allen is playing the best football of his career.

The defense has also shown that it can slow down Mahomes & Co, so this could be the year they finally end their Super Bowl drought.

Head To Head

  • Buffalo Bills lead the all-time series 30-25-1
  • Buffalo Bills won 30-21 when the two teams last met on November 17

Buffalo Bills Form

Buffalo go into the AFC Championship Game on a good run of form, having won 12 of their previous 14 games.

The Bills raced out of the blocks with three straight wins, only to cool off briefly when they lost 35-10 in Baltimore and 23-20 at Houston.

They rebounded strongly though, reeling off seven consecutive victories including a 30-21 success when they hosted Kansas City back on November 17.

Buffalo’s streak was ended by a 44-42 shutout loss at the Los Angeles Rams, but they rebounded to beat Detroit 48-42, New England 24-21, and the New York Jets, 40-14.

A weakened Bills team dropped the regular season finale to New England, 23-16, but the stars returned for the Wildcard round and they cruised past Denver, 31-7.

They then secured a trip to the AFC Championship Game by holding on to down Baltimore, 27-25.

Kansas City Chiefs Form

Kansas City enter their seventh consecutive AFC Championship Game having won 16 of their 18 games this season.

The Chiefs kicked off the season with a 27-20 victory over Baltimore, and went on to win their first nine games.

That run was finally ended on November 17 when they were beaten by their conference championship opponents, Buffalo, 30-21, but they responded well to that setback.

Kansas City reeled off six consecutive victories to secure another trip to the postseason, and in doing so they also secured home field advantage for the playoffs.

That meant the Chiefs could rest their starters for the 38-0 loss to Denver, but Patrick Mahomes & Co. all returned for the Divisional showdown with Houston, and that led to a return to winning ways.

They took down the Texans, 23-14, to stay in the hunt for an historic three-peat.
